Many retro games were shipped with game-breaking bugs, terrible localization typos, or clunky mechanics. Cylum includes ROMs pre-patched with community bug fixes. This includes restoring censored content, fixing broken stat mechanics (like the famous Evade bug in Final Fantasy VI ), and adding quality-of-life improvements like fast-text toggles or map screens. 3.
